Factors Affecting Cost
- Window Material: The type of material used (wood, vinyl, aluminum) can significantly impact the cost.
- Window Size: Larger windows generally cost more due to increased material and labor requirements.
- Glass Type: Double or triple-pane glass can increase costs but improve energy efficiency.
- Labor Costs: Labor rates in Boston are typically higher than the national average, affecting overall costs.
- Customization: Custom designs or special features like grilles and decorative glass can add to the expense.
- Installation Complexity: The complexity of the installation, including the need for structural modifications, can affect pricing.
- Permits and Fees: Local building permits and fees can add to the overall cost.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task Description | Average Cost (USD) |
---|---|
Basic French Window Replacement | $800 - $1,200 per window |
High-End French Window Installation | $1,500 - $3,000 per window |
Custom French Window Design | $2,000 - $4,000 per window |
Labor Costs | $100 - $200 per hour |
Permit Fees | $50 - $150 per permit |
Energy-Efficient Glass Upgrade | $200 - $400 per window |
